The vehicle-to-grid (V2G) market in Spain is experiencing rapid growth due to increasing ad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) and the need for smart grid solutions. V2G technology allows EVs to not only draw power from the grid but also to feed excess energy back into the grid, enabling bi-directional energy flow. This capability helps in balancing the grid, integrating renewable energy sources, and reducing peak electricity demand. In Spain, government incentives, favorable regulations, and a growing EV infrastructure are driving the expansion of V2G services. Key players in the market are focusing on developing advanced V2G technologies and forming strategic partnerships to capitalize on this emerging market opportunity. The Spain V2G market is poised for significant growth as the country continues to embrace sustainable energy solutions and EV adoption.

In the Spain vehicle-to-grid (V2G) market, several challenges hinder widespread adoption. First, limited infrastructure for V2G technology, such as charging stations and grid integration, restricts the scalability of V2G services. Additionally, regulatory barriers and fragmented policies in the energy and transportation sectors create uncertainties for stakeholders looking to invest in V2G projects. Moreover, consumer awareness and acceptance of V2G systems are relatively low, leading to slower market growth. Furthermore, the high upfront costs of implementing V2G technology and the need for standardized communication protocols between vehicles and the grid pose significant challenges for market players. Addressing these obstacles through coordinated efforts among industry players, policymakers, and consumers will be crucial to unlocking the full potential of V2G in Spain.

The Spanish government has been actively promoting the development of the vehicle-to-grid (V2G) market through various policies. One key initiative is the promotion of electric vehicles (EVs) through incentives such as purchase subsidies, reduced registration taxes, and access to low-emission zones. Additionally, Spain has implemented regulations to facilitate V2G technology deployment, including standards for grid connection and energy trading. The government has also been supporting research and development projects to advance V2G infrastructure and integration with renewable energy sources. Overall, Spain`s policies aim to encourage the adoption of V2G technology as part of the country`s transition towards a more sustainable and efficient energy system.
